What Laser Therapy Does

Laser therapy is an effective, painless way to eliminate pain, reduce inflammation, and accelerate healing of acute and chronic injuries. Paired with massage therapy, you will find your physical health improving dramatically!

Cold laser therapy is safe and effective because it triggers the body’s own healing mechanisms and gives them additional energy to increase the body’s capacity to heal itself. Penetrating into targeted tissue, laser light stimulates your cells’ mitochondria to produce additional ATP, which fuels cell repair and regeneration. The laser simply jumpstarts the healing process, and since the laser operates only within non-thermal wavelengths, there is no risk of burns or other complications.

How Many Treatments?

Your body needs time and treatments to really get started healing. Some people feel different after the first treatment, while others do not begin to feel the effects for several treatments. The number of treatments you require depends on your injury. We will discuss the most effective treatment schedule for your specific pain and injury with you prior to beginning a program, however, a general rule of thumb for a treatment schedule is:

Type of Injury Treatment Plan
Acute
(just happened)
Six treatments: 3x per week for two weeks, additional treatments scheduled as needed
Intermediate
(happened between one and six months ago)
Twelve treatments: 3x per week for two weeks, 2x per week for two weeks, 1x per week for two weeks, additional treatments scheduled as needed
Chronic
(happened more than six months ago)
Up to 25 treatments: 3x per week for three weeks, 2x per week for three weeks, re-evaluate based on results
